Position Overview:
The Release Manager will work with client/customer teams and
document environment changes for software releases/deployments. The
ideal candidate will have software implementation experience
including configuring environments for application migration. This
will include a solid understanding of Release and Change Management
processes. Experience in the healthcare industry is a plus, but not
required. This role may require 50% travel to the client site and
will otherwise be remote.
Your Impact:
Manage and standardize programs to meet the client's
release/deployment and quality criteria.
Work with cross-functional and cross-product teams, both internal
and external, to come up with and manage deployment schedules,
upgrades and milestones.
Act as a gatekeeper, ensuring that all cross-functional teams sign
off on the release before each promotion to production.
Identify & manage risks and clearly communicate them to
program/project stakeholders while proposing solutions.
Effectively communicate required delivery dates, deployment
pipelines, releases, and proposed enhanced processes to the
delivery teams.
Be involved in code deployments, data base synchronization, and
DevOps best practices.
Streamline deployment practices for effective delivery to the
client.
Work towards Continuous Integration/Continuous Delivery (CI/CD)
with DevOps teams.
Migrate applications from legacy systems to newer environments.
Manage and maintain customer environments in a known good state
What You Bring:
Prior software implementation experience including configuring
environments for application migration.
Solid functional and technical experience with Release and Change
Management processes, including configuring environments for
application migration.
An in depth understanding of ITIL/ITSM practices and solutions
development from the drawing board to production delivery,
including experience with troubleshooting scenarios in production
environments.
Experience working with client/customer teams and documenting
environment changes for Releases/Deployments.
The ability to effectively communicate and coordinate between
multiple teams including Infrastructure, Support, On-Call,
Development, QA, SMEs, architects, and business stakeholders as
well as with client teams.
A focus on a zero/minimum-error software delivery scenarios.
Hands-on experience with hot-fixes for software applications and
the ability to seek alternatives in case of deploy/code
failures.
Knowledge of both legacy releases and release management processes
using current trends and tools in the industry including DevOps and
CI/CD.
Prior experience with disaster recovery exercises between data
centers involving applications as well as database servers.
A working knowledge of Jenkins, configuration management database
(CMDB), code packaging, Jira, Salesforce, ELK, Git Hub, AWS and
basic Unix commandsTo perform this job successfully, an individual
